One of the best and most significant tips for golf swing is to lock-in a square club face to sequence your swing properly.
The reason why this is one of the most important tips for golf swing is that without establishing a square club face alignment at the completion of your setup proceedings it is most difficult to sequence the different body parts of the swing.
You often read about the importance of sequencing your swing correctly.
Some instructions will recommend that you start your golf swing with your hands and how your hands must swing in a certain manner to sequence the club correctly during the swing.
Other golf swing tips suggest that you should delay your hip turn in your back swing to separate your shoulders from your hips as a better golf method of sequencing your swing.
Nowadays, there seems to be a lot of attention on keeping the shoulders closed as long as possible while the hips rotate during the downswing.
I don’t believe the average weekend and recreational golfer can master just one of these suggestions, much less all of them during their swing.
The reason why is that proper sequencing is a result of having a proper setup foundation more than some attempt to consciously manipulate different body parts during the golf swing.
Thus the best way to sequence the different body parts during the swing is to set up to the ball correctly with a square club face.
Better yet, it is to lock-in a square club face and then set up to the ball correctly.

Once locked-in, it just becomes a matter of assuming a comfortable stance and posture to the ball, centering the sweet spot of the club face as near as possible to the back of the ball and aligning the shoulders parallel with the target line to complete the setup proceedings.
If you then keep your left heel planted, maintain eye contact with your ball, swing your club until your left shoulder firmly touches your chin and then allow the club face to return to the ball in a reflexive manner you will not need to concern yourself about how your different body parts should move during your swing.
They will be perfectly sequenced throughout your swing as you will observe as a result of a golf shot as straight-as-an-arrow.
